MERİÇ HIZAL
Born, Istanbul in 1943. Took art lessons from Eşref Üren in Ankara from
1971 to 1972. He studied at the ateliers of Şadi Çalık and Hüseyin Gezer
at the Istanbul State Faculty of Fine Arts, Sculpture Department from
1973 till his graduation in 1979. He worked with Françesco Somaini at
the Internationale Sommeracademie Für Bildende Kunst in Salzburg,
Avusturya in 1977; then in 1982 with François Debord at Ecole Nationale
Supérieur Des Beaux-Arts'da in Paris; and later in 1992, with Marcus
Lupertz and G.Titüs Carmel at Como Corso Superiore Di Disegno in Italy.
Opened 11
national and 2 international (Paris- Gallery Maison Mansard and
Thessalonica- Gallery Teloglion) personal exhibitions. Took part in the
1st Istanbul International Contemporary Art Exhibitions and 1st
International Contemporary Art Biennial - “Balkan Art” in Novi Sad,
Serbia. Received 14 awards such as 46th State Sculpture,
Sedat Simavi and Ankara Art Institution.
Tutored
at 15 Applied Sculpture Symposiums as far as Serbia, France, Israel,
Lebanon and Japan, created open-air sculptures.
